Contend with
Contend with verb - To deal with (something) usually skillfully or efficiently.
Dare and contend with are semantically related. In some cases you can use "Dare" instead a verb "Contend with".
Dare
Dare verb - To oppose (something hostile or dangerous) with firmness or courage.
Usage example: every day the old fisherman dared the elements to make his meager living
